c控制元件DataGridView繫結DataTable物件之後,總會多一行,這個如何去掉

2021-05-12 12:43:22 字數 2924 閱讀 5002

1樓:小花朵

設定allowusertoaddrows = false

2樓:匿名使用者

你說的那個多一行是新增新行用的,你把allowusertoaddrows這個屬性設定成false

3樓:匿名使用者

置allowusertoaddrows 為false ,不允許新增新行

4樓:山米須

將allowusertoaddrows設定為false即可。

5樓:匿名使用者

嗯 allowusertoaddrows屬性

c#winform中後臺datagridview繫結列會多一行???

6樓:匿名使用者

你的gridview是不是允許新增新行,在屬性裡。

如果你的資料沒有空行,那麼下邊的空行就是那個所謂新行。

7樓:朋愛盼

.datagridview1.autogeneratecolumns = false;

這句話要加在繫結之前

c# 自定義datatable在datagridview中每次都顯示最後一行資料怎麼辦

8樓:匿名使用者

dta裡面,dataset每次都是新new一個,當然只能顯示一條資料了

c# 中datagridview新增一行後並且高亮顯示這一行

9樓:匿名使用者

protected void gridview1_rowdatabound(object sender, gridviewroweventargs e)}}

不知道你問什麼 ,你可以參照這個效果去修改。

10樓:高艾祈弘致

簡單來說,你可以選擇多行,但是當前行只有一行。另外,當前行,一般是指通過滑鼠或者按鍵來選擇的行。

c# datagridview根據繫結datatable的值做出相應的現實變化,請教如何實現?

11樓:匿名使用者

應該可以的,連結資料庫後,做一個迴圈,這一列的「0」替換為「無」,「1」替換為「有」

c#怎麼去掉datagridview中最後空白的一行

12樓:星月小木木

給你一個例子

datatable table=new datatable();

datacolumncollection c=table.columns;

c.add("序號",typeof(string));

c.add("部件名稱",typeof(string));

c.add("部件規格",typeof(string));

c.add("單位",typeof(string));

c.add("單價",typeof(system.string));

c.add("庫存數量",typeof(string));

c.add("總金額",typeof(string));

datarow row4=table.newrow();

row4[0]="序號";

row4[1]="部件名稱";

row4[2]="部件規格";

row4[3]="單位";

row4[4]="單價";

row4[5]="庫存數量";

row4[6]="總金額";

table.rows.add(row4);

datarow row2=table.newrow();

decimal sum=0;

for(int i=1;i<=s.tables[0].rows.count;i++)

table.rows.add(row);

}for(int k=1;k<=s.tables[0].rows.count;k++)

row2[0]="合計";

row2[1]="";

row2[2]="";

row2[3]="";

row2[4]="";

row2[5]="";

row2[6]=sum.tostring();

table.rows.add(row2);

return table;

13樓:是你呀德華

datagridview1.allowusertoaddrows = false;

14樓:**最大功能

datagridview1.allowadd。。。。這個屬性設為false

winfrom建立datagridview控制元件時在怎麼老是在左邊出現一個空列 怎麼去掉?

c# datagridview繫結datatable資料時,如果在清空總行數時保留列頭?

15樓:匿名使用者

int k = this.datagridview1.rows.count-1;//最後一行預設空行

if (datagridview1.rows.count > 0)}

16樓:金封筆

可以清空後插入一個空行。

c# 如何實現datatable與datagridview行資料順序同步?

17樓:匿名使用者

datatable沒有動態bai排序的概念。它就好比du是個小型資料zhi庫。你dao只要知道資料庫只用於存專放資料的。

所屬以順序是在你存放時就已經確定了。唯一的可能就是它能按照你的意願將查詢資料按照指定的順序給你。所以你就不要在糾節這個問題了

c設定datagridview行標題

用datagridview的rowpostpaint事件rectangle rectangle new rectangle e.rowbounds.location.x,e.rowbounds.location.y,e.rowbounds.width,e.rowbounds.height textr...

C中,DataGridView中新增屬性是DataGrid

datagridview.columns.add 性別 datagridview.columns datapropertyname while reader.read 沒測試自己測版試下權 先將你要賦值的那個cell轉換型別成datagridview boboxcell,然後就可回以賦答 值了dat...

C裡的什麼控制元件

這不是c 的控制元件,應該用 js寫的。ext 很容易做出來。看外觀像是ext 不過你可以用一般的資料控制元件拉出列表 用css樣式排成豎形的樣式 再用css美化成這個顏色就可以 類似的treeview一樣的話只有第三方和自己繪製了 像是用extjs做的。這個是網頁,標記為 來自csharp加油站吧...